#4ec51e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4ec51e is composed of 30.6% red, 77.3%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 60.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 102.8 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 44.5%. #4ec51e color hex could be obtained by blending #9cff3c with #008b00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#4ec51e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4ec51e has RGB values of R:78, G:197,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0.6, M:0, Y:0.85,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 5162270.
